Title: How do Ways work?
Post by: DooWopDJ on March 13, 2020, 09:08:07 pm
I could not figure out how the new Way cards work.  How do you get them? When are they used?

When you play any Action card, you can choose to get its normal effects, or you can choose to do the Way's effect instead. For example, if you played a Smithy and Way of the Ox was available, you could choose to play Smithy normally  and draw 3 cards, or you could choose Way of the Ox and get +2 Actions instead.

Also, Ways are not technically "cards".  They're similar to Landmarks from Empires in that they change something about the game, in this case, how Action cards work, namely, by changing them so that it's as if their normal text was replaced with "Choose one: [normal text] or [Way text]"  So, with Way of the Ox, for example, it's as if Smithy said "Choose one: +3 Cards or +2 Actions".  With Way of the Chameleon, it's as if Smithy said "Choose one: +3 Cards or +$3", with Way of the Turtle, it's as if it said "Choose one: +3 Cards or set this card aside and play it at the start of your next turn", etc.
